Zoo Guest: Madagascar Hissing Cockroach Zoo Guest: Madagascar Hissing Cockroach More >> Share: 3 months ago Friday, August 22 2025 Aug 22, 2025 Friday, August 22, 2025 1:35:00 PM CDT August 22, 2025